About the Job
We are looking for a proactive and detail-oriented student worker to join our ERP team at Alfa Laval. As part of our efforts to implement the D365 ERP system, you will play a key role in assisting with training records, documentation, and system content for our global operations. You will help ensure that all materials are aligned with our internal standards, compliant with regulations, and easily accessible for all stakeholders.
Your main tasks will include:
- Transcribing existing training records.
- Creating and editing web pages.
- Editing and updating training materials.
- Mapping global documentation formats to local formats.
- Transferring documentation from global to local workspaces.
In this position, you will have the opportunity to collaborate with engineers, project managers, and stakeholders across various departments to ensure smooth knowledge transfer and alignment with ERP standards.
